Black-backed Woodpecker

Picoides arcticus Order: Piciformes Family: Picidae (Woodpeckers)

The Black-backed Woodpecker (once known as the Arctic Three-toed Woodpecker) specializes on burnt forests, feeding on the wood-boring beetles that feed on newly burnt wood. It softly pecks in the crevices of bark to flake it off, to get at the bugs beneath.

The male’s yellow cap can be surprisingly difficult to see from many angles, yet from the right angles is beautifully conspicuous.
